How Robotic Vacuums Work

Robotic vacuums use a combination of sensors, algorithms, and expert system to navigate spaces successfully. Here's how they run:

  1. Navigation: Most robotic vacuums utilize a series of sensing units to detect challenges and browse around furnishings. Some high-end models incorporate LIDAR (Light Detection and Ranging) innovation to develop comprehensive maps of the environment.
  2. Cleaning Mechanisms: They are equipped with turning brushes and suction systems to gather particles from different surfaces. Depending on the model, they can transition between carpets and tough floorings perfectly.
  3. Smart Features: Many modern-day robotic vacuums are Wi-Fi enabled, permitting users to manage them remotely through a mobile phone app. Functions commonly include scheduling, mapping out cleaning paths, and combination with other smart home devices.
  4. Self-Maintenance: High-end units may feature self-emptying capabilities, where the robot can dock itself to a base that gathers dust and debris without human intervention.

Benefits of Robotic Vacuums

Robotic vacuums have garnered tremendous popularity, and for good reasons. Here are a few of the most substantial advantages:

  • Time-Saving: Automating the cleaning procedure allows users to take part in other meaningful activities.
  • Effective Cleaning: Regular cleaning can be easily achieved by setting up the robot to tidy everyday or weekly, keeping dirt and allergens at manageable levels.
  • Compact Design: Their little size permits them to fit under furnishings and in hard-to-reach locations.

Despite their benefits, robotic vacuums also feature constraints:

  • Limited suction power: While they work for keeping clean floors, they might not match the deep cleaning of standard vacuums.
  • Battery life: Most models require to go back to their dock after a specific period of usage.
  • Initial costs: High-quality robotic vacuums can be costly, though costs have been decreasing with improvements in technology.

Future Directions

As technology advances, robotic vacuums are expected to progress further, integrating features that increase their efficiency in homes. Prepared for advancements consist of:

  1. Improved AI Learning: With developments in artificial intelligence, future designs will be better at comprehending their environment and adapting to the requirements of their owners.
  2. Multi-Purpose Design: Potential future models may consist of functions for mopping, disinfecting, and air filtration in addition to vacuuming.
  3. Sustainability: As eco-consciousness increases, manufacturers are most likely to focus on energy effectiveness, recyclable products, and sustainable production practices.
